Active

DOB: August 1961

Country of Residence: Scotland

Nationality: N/A

Address: 77/2, Hanover Street, Edinburgh, EH2 1EE,

Appointments

Company Appointment Date Position / Occupation
MCLAUGHLIN CROLLA LLP (SO302329) 19/04/2010